Background technology
Low-voltage differential signal (Low-Voltage Differential Signaling, LVDS) screen intensity is adjusted Realized by pulse width modulation (Pulse Width Modulation, PWM) technology, when needing, the screen for changing LVDS is bright When spending, it can be realized by adjusting the dutycycle for the pwm signal for inputting LVDS screens.The notebook computer of prior art LVDS screen intensity Regulate signals are connected to the signal L_ on platform controller (Platform Controller Hub, PCH) BKLTCTL, it is therefore desirable to control LVDS screen intensitys to adjust by the driving of mainboard bridge chip.
As shown in figure 1, in the prior art, the LVDS screen intensitys regulation shortcut on keyboard of notebook computer is pressed Afterwards, embeded processor (Embedded Controller, EC) generation system management interrupt (System Control Interrupt, SCI), pass through ACPI (Advanced Configuration and Power Interface, ACPI) PCH drivings are called, so as to adjust LVDS screen intensitys.LVDS screen intensitys are controlled by means of which Need to drive three links by EC, ACPI, PCH, on the one hand influence the normal work process of host side, another aspect process is numerous It is trivial easily mistake occur.
Being adjusted for screen intensity in the prior art influences the normal work process of host side and process is cumbersome easily goes out The problem of existing wrong, there has been no effective solution at present.

The embodiment of the present invention, which also proposed one kind, can be directed to different screen or different types of screen progress screen intensity Second embodiment of the method for regulation.Fig. 3 is illustrated that second implementation of screen luminance adjustment method provided by the invention The schematic flow sheet of example.
The method of screen intensity regulation can be used for the brightness for adjusting multiple LVDS screens simultaneously, lead to using serial data Letter regulation screen intensity (i.e. main frame is adjusted) and button detection regulation LVDS screen intensitys (i.e. matrix keyboard is adjusted).For serial ports Data are adjusted, and RS-485 excuses can realize multipoint data communication, and main frame can change multiple nodes according to the order of setting Screen intensity;When EC receives data after, the order in data and brightness value are parsed, the pwm signal for then adjusting output accounts for Empty ratio, so as to complete the regulation to LVDS screen intensitys.Adjusted for button, after user presses shortcut, EC can be direct Key assignments is obtained, takes corresponding actions, such as the pwm signal dutycycle of control EC outputs to raise or drop according to current key assignments Low LVDS screen intensitys.
As shown in figure 3, after start, it is first determined whether receiving data, if receiving data and verifying correctly, set Put screen intensity;If being not received by data, whether the shortcut detected on matrix keyboard is pressed;If matrix keyboard Shortcut is not pressed, then continues to detect whether to receive data;If matrix keyboard shortcut is pressed, judge to be pressed Shortcut whether be that LVDS brightness increases or decreases button, if it is, select corresponding operation according to specific shortcut, Such as adjust LVDS screen intensitys by adjusting the dutycycle of pwm signal.
